WebMar 3, 2024 · Yellow nutsedge (Cyperus esculentus) is an invasive perennial; classified as a sedge not technically a grass. Its nativity to Maryland is uncertain. Growth habit Leaves are shiny, yellow-green, narrow, and grass-like; stems are 3 …

WebFoliage of the mature plant is similar to the young plant with leaves 8-36” (20-91 cm) long by 0.2-0.4” (0.5-1 cm) wide. Leaves are long, tapered, and sharply pointed with a prominent midrib and parallel veins that sometimes give the leaves a ridged appearance. ... Cyperus esculentus L.
